Single but looking? Take Time to Prepare

According to the 2000 census, 40% of U.S. adults-nearly 82 million men and women-are unmarried, the highest proportion of single or one-person households since the census began. This figure includes nearly 20 million divorcees, 13.6 million widows, and more than 48 million adults who've never married.

Factors behind this swing toward singleness include higher rates of divorce and cohabitation, marriage at a later age, and delay in remarriage after divorce or death. Still, the census bureau projects 90% of Americans will marry at some point in their lives.

This means many singles are interested in dating to find a spouse. And if you're among that group, it makes sense to prepare now for an eventual marriage, even if you're not currently dating.
